couple at computerOrganizations are increasingly recognizing the criticality of projects and programs to their long-term success. Projects of all sizes arise in response to customers’ needs for new products and services, regulatory changes, more efficient processes in response to pressure from today’s global environment.

Effective use of project management and project leadership can produce economic and humanitarian benefits.

Project management is a discipline that combines technical concepts, tools and techniques with human skills such communication, collaboration and leadership to improve organizational effectiveness.

Benefits to Practitioners

Project managers and leaders are in a unique position to change the world. Through meaningful projects executed with the proper project management discipline and leadership, practitioners can achieve success and significance in their careers.

Project management has become a focal point of change efforts as well as a breeding ground for future organizational leaders. Project managers operate in an environment that requires them to build trust, optimism and confidence, align people with a vision, motivate team members and foster interdependent, accountable relationships.

Practitioners who can demonstrate results through project leadership across organizational boundaries build a foundation for future career success.
